Foster Howler Helps West Ham Win In Carling Cup Semi
Under pressure Avram Grant saw his West Ham side beat Birmingham City 2-1 in the first leg of their English League Cup semi-final.
West Ham took a deserved lead on 13 minutes when Mark Noble drove a ferocious shot through a throng of Birmingham bodies to make it one nil. West Ham continued to pile on the pressure but they could not get a second goal past Ben Foster as denied Spector, James Tomkins and, most impressively, Obinna all in the first half.
